Senjojiki
Senjojiki is an aerial lift in Kiso, Nagano and has an elevation of 2,612 metres. Senjojiki is situated nearby to the Shinto shrine 駒ヶ岳神社, as well as near the mountain saddle Gokurakudaira.Photo: Sklatch, CC BY-SA 4.0.

Senjōjiki Cirque
Valley

Senjōjiki Cirque is a cirque that lies just under Mount Hōken, Kiso Mountains in Nagano prefecture, Japan. It is called "Senjōjiki Kaaru" in Japanese. "Senjōjiki" means the wideness of 1000 tatami mats.
Mt. Hoken
Peak

Mount Hōken is one of major peaks in Kiso Mountains or Central Alps, Nagano Prefecture, Japan. It is 2,931 m high, and its shape is sharp pyramidal peak.

Miyada
Village

Miyada is a village located in Nagano Prefecture, Japan. As of 1 April 2019, the village had an estimated population of 9,051 in 3439 households, and a population density of 170 persons per km2. The total area of the village is 54.50 square kilometres. Miyada is situated 7 km east of Senjojiki.
Agematsu
Town

Agematsu is a town in Nagano Prefecture, Japan. As of 31 March 2019, the town had an estimated population of 4,451 in 2091 households, and a population density of 26 persons per km2. The total area of the town is 168.42 square kilometres. Agematsu is situated 10 km west of Senjojiki.
